2. WAPO...
Less than a week after Obama's victory last month, Dean announced he would not seek a second term as DNC chairman -- a decision cast by those friendly to Dean as his own but made with a recognition that the incoming president would like his own pick atop the party.

Dean then made a play to be secretary of health and human services in the Obama administration but was quickly shot down in favor of former senator Tom Daschle of South Dakota, a confidante of the president-elect.

8. In another thread people were also asking for "direct quotes"
Edited on Fri Jan-09-09 09:43 AM by Phoebe Loosinhouse
and part of this was also in my response there.

I googled Howard Dean Obama Cabinet and got lots of results. Some MSM , some blogs, etc.etc.

It seems that it was often reported/conjectured that Dr. Dean was highly desirous of the HHS cabinet position. Now before anyone begins screaming for the "source" where Dr. Dean himself says this - I can tell you that it does not exist. Just as one does not exist for HRC saying she really wants to be Secretary of State and there is probably not one for anyone else who is being appointed to anything BECAUSE THAT IS NOT HOW IT'S DONE when you are in contention for a post. Sorry, for the people who can only believe anything if it comes from the horses mouth - most horses don't seem to be talking.

For another example, I was unaware that apparently John Kerry really wanted SOS. I found an article where a "staffer"( that's right, it did not say "Kerry staffer Ernestine Glutz") is quoted as saying he "was crushed" when he didn't get it. Do you really think John Kerry himself is going to go around saying "I really wanted SOS and I am completely crushed and disappointed that I didn't get it."?

Personally, I find all these demands for "named" sources and direct quotes as being either completely disingenuous or the people making the requests don't do a lot of reading. In a post above dkf links to a WaPo article about Dean being a victim of his own success and it makes the statement that he was interested in HHS. You can take that or leave it, but it is a credible newspaper that does actual reporting using the time-honored and accepted technique of getting their information from unamed sources.
